Output 73bc26cc2e172a39072b8a295fd4f7fbe7b5432fb9aaa13137e78e060d64bbba:0

value
101580000
script pubkey
OP_0 OP_PUSHBYTES_20 cc68d467a280dc173928a26413ecfd7ac2374097
address
bc1qe35dgeazsrwpwwfg5fjp8m8a0tprwsyhzlegns
transaction
73bc26cc2e172a39072b8a295fd4f7fbe7b5432fb9aaa13137e78e060d64bbba
spent
true